The safety storage and transportation specifications
of kaolin in the field of chemical production raw materials
1. Introduction
In the field of chemical production raw materials, kaolin, as a common non-metallic mineral resource, is widely used in ceramics, paper, rubber, plastics, paint and other industries. However, due to its special physical and chemical properties, kaolin has certain safety risks during storage and transportation. In order to ensure production safety and reduce the incidence of accidents, it is very important to formulate a set of scientific and reasonable storage and transportation specifications for kaolin.
2. the properties and hazard
of white clay
white clay is mainly composed of kaolinite, montmorillonite, illite and other mineral components, with water absorption, expansion, plasticity and other characteristics. During storage and transportation, kaolin may encounter the following risks:
1. Dust explosion: The kaolin powder reaches a certain concentration in the air, and when it encounters an open flame or electrostatic spark, a dust explosion may occur.
2. Occupational hazards: long-term exposure to white clay dust may lead to pneumoconiosis and other occupational diseases.
3. Environmental pollution: white clay powder may drift with the wind, causing pollution to the surrounding environment.
3. white clay storage specification
In order to ensure the safe storage of white clay, the following measures should be taken:
1. Site selection requirements: The storage site should be far away from fire and heat sources, with high terrain, good ventilation, fire prevention, lightning protection and other safety facilities.
2. Storage facilities: closed storage equipment should be used, such as storage tanks, packaging bags, etc., to prevent white clay dust leakage. At the same time, the storage equipment should have a good grounding device to prevent electrostatic sparks.
3. stacking requirements: white clay should be neatly stacked, moderate height, maintain a stable cone or trapezoid, to prevent collapse accidents.
4. safety management: safety warning signs shall be set up in the storage site, the responsibilities of management personnel shall be clarified, daily inspection shall be strengthened, and potential safety hazards shall be rectified in time.
4. of the white clay transport specification
In order to ensure the safe transport of white clay, the following measures should be taken:
1. Packaging requirements: white clay should be packaged with packaging materials that meet the requirements, and the packaging should be tight and firm to prevent damage and leakage during transport.
2. Transport vehicles: transport vehicles with corresponding qualifications and conditions shall be used to ensure that the vehicles are stable and reliable during transportation.
3. Dust-proof measures: Effective dust-proof measures shall be taken during transportation, such as covering tarpaulin and using airtight carriages to prevent white clay dust from flying.
4. Safe driving: During transportation, you should abide by traffic rules, keep the speed stable, avoid sudden braking, sharp turns and other operations to ensure transportation safety.
